Be careful with Revell. Some of their kits are good. But some are downright garbage. It’s mostly their older kits you have to worry about. They have parts that have to be trimmed and sanded to make them fit. Sometimes you’ll find warped parts. And even with trimming and sanding there is almost always parts that do not fit right.
